The Immediate Impact of Water Damage

When water infiltrates a home or commercial property, the damage can be swift and severe. The longer water is allowed to sit, the greater the risk to the property’s structural integrity and the health of its occupants. Let’s break down some of the most common sources of flood damage and other water-related issues:

 

  1. Natural Disasters: Heavy rain, overflowing rivers, and hurricanes can cause significant flood damage in hours, inundating basements, crawl spaces, and entire floors with water.
  2. Plumbing Failures: Burst pipes, pipe leaks, and overflows are some of the most common causes of water damage in homes and businesses. These issues are often hidden behind walls or under floors, making them difficult to detect until significant damage has occurred.
  3. Appliance Malfunctions: Washing machines, dishwashers, and water heaters are familiar sources of water damage. Over time, hoses, seals, and connectors can wear out, causing water to leak or overflow.
  4. Roof and Foundation Leaks: Age, wear, and extreme weather can compromise roofs and foundations, allowing water to enter through cracks. Leaks can cause gradual but severe damage, eventually leading to mold, mildew, and structural issues.
  5. Sump Pump Failures: Sump pumps are often used to dry basements by pumping water away from the foundation. When a sump pump fails, a basement can quickly fill with water, causing flood damage and affecting furniture, flooring, and stored belongings.

 

Why Immediate Water Damage Restoration Matters

A swift response is critical in water damage situations. Here’s why it’s essential to call a water damage company right away:

 

  • Limiting Structural Damage: Wood, drywall, and other building materials quickly absorb water, leading to warping, swelling, and eventual structural compromise if left untreated. Immediate action can help save walls, floors, and ceilings.
  • Preventing Mold Growth: Mold can develop within 24-48 hours of water exposure, posing health risks to occupants and increasing restoration costs. Professional water damage restoration includes drying, dehumidifying, and disinfecting to inhibit mold growth.
  • Protecting Belongings: Personal items such as furniture, electronics, and documents can often be saved if addressed quickly. A prompt response allows restoration professionals to evaluate what can be salvaged, reducing losses.

 

The Water Damage Restoration Process

Each water damage situation is unique, but a professional water damage company will typically follow a structured process to restore your property. Here are the main steps involved in water damage restoration:

 

  1. Inspection and Assessment

The first step in water damage restoration is to assess the extent of the damage. Restoration professionals will inspect the affected areas, categorize the damage, and develop a tailored restoration plan. This assessment helps determine the equipment, personnel, and processes for effective restoration.

 

  1. Water Removal/Extraction

The restoration team removes standing water from the affected areas using powerful pumps and vacuums. This water extraction process is critical to prevent further damage to floors, walls, and belongings. Speedy removal also helps curb mold and bacteria growth.

 

  1. Drying and Dehumidification

After extraction, the property must be thoroughly dried. Industrial air movers and dehumidifiers eliminate any remaining moisture from building materials. Restoration specialists monitor moisture levels to ensure complete drying, preventing future mold issues and reducing the risk of structural deterioration.

 

  1.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the property is dry, the team cleans and sanitizes affected surfaces to remove bacteria, contaminants, and unpleasant odors. Carpets, upholstery, and other personal items are also cleaned to restore their condition and ensure a safe living environment.

 

  1. Restoration and Repairs

The final step involves repairing or replacing damaged structural elements, flooring, or drywall. The goal is to return your property to its pre-damage condition. Depending on the extent of the flood damage, this phase may include minor repairs or extensive reconstruction.

 

Choosing the Right Water Damage Company

Selecting a reliable water damage company can make a significant difference in the success of your restoration. Here’s what to look for:

 

  • 24/7 Availability: Water damage emergencies can happen at any time. A restoration company that provides 24/7 services ensures help is available whenever needed.
  • Experience and Certification: Look for a company with certified, experienced technicians. Certifications, such as the IICRC (Institute of Inspection, Cleaning, and Restoration Certification), are indicators of a company’s commitment to industry standards.
  • Advanced Equipment and Techniques: Effective water damage restoration requires state-of-the-art water extraction, drying, and dehumidification equipment. A company equipped with modern tools is better equipped to handle complex cases of flood damage.
  • Comprehensive Services: The best restoration companies offer a full range of services, from water extraction and mold prevention to complete property repairs. A one-stop shop simplifies the process and ensures consistent quality throughout.
  • Positive Customer Reviews: Reviews and testimonials can provide insight into a company’s reliability, professionalism, and service quality. Satisfied clients are a good indicator of a trustworthy company.
  • Insurance Assistance: Navigating insurance claims can be complicated. A reputable water damage company often assists with documenting damages and communicating with insurers to help you secure coverage for restoration.

Tips for Preventing Future Water Damage

While some water damage events are unavoidable, proactive steps can reduce your risk:

 

  1. Regular Maintenance: Inspect plumbing, appliances, and roofs regularly for leaks or damage. Early detection can prevent more significant issues later.
  2. Install a Sump Pump: A sump pump is a valuable investment for homes in flood-prone areas. Regularly check that it’s working correctly to protect against flooding.
  3. Seal Openings: Ensure windows, doors, and foundations are correctly sealed to prevent water from entering your home.
  4. Grade Your Landscape: Ensure your yard is sloped away from your foundation to divert water from heavy rains.
  5. Install Water Detection Devices: Leak detection devices and water alarms can alert you to leaks in real-time, allowing you to address them before they cause severe damage.
